Sylvain Chavanel – “I decided to concentrate on the polka-dot jersey...”

“The initial aim was to escape in the hope of fetching a stage victory. Then, en route, we quickly realized that the peloton would not let us get away with more than five minutes. At the start of the stage I was a two minutes from the overall lead and I could have been a threat for the general classification. I am beginning to be known in the peloton, they know what my skills are. So, of course, I didn’t have a lot of scope. _ “This prompted a change in strategy and I decided to concentrate on the polka-dot jersey, which is another objective on this Tour. It was the only thing to do. I could lead over the first three summits, which allowed me to take the lead but it remains a decisive stage. Yet to come are the major cols of the Tour; that’s where you win the climbing classification and that’s where I will have to defend.”
